There's a New Prosthesis Designed for Dancing on Pointe

There’s a new tool that lets amputee ballet dancers perform on pointe. As reported in Dezeen, an architecture and design magazine, industrial designer Jae-Hyun An has created a prosthesis he calls the “Marie . T” (after Marie Taglioni, of course) that allows dancers with below-the-knee amputations to do pointe work. A carbon fiber calf absorbs […]
